A logic issue was addressed with improved state management. This issue is fixed in Security Update 2022-003 Catalina, macOS Monterey 12.3, macOS Big Sur 11.6.5. An application may be able to gain elevated privileges.
The product compares two entities in a security-relevant context, but the comparison is incorrect, which may lead to resultant weaknesses.
